To change the default font size (this will also change the settings for
tooltips in Excel and other programs):
Right-click on the desktop, and choose Properties
On the Appearance tab, click Advanced.
From the Item dropdown, choose Tooltip
Choose a font Size, click OK, click OK
(Note: selecting a font type here will not affect the default font used
in Excel's comments)

If you only want to change the font in the comment box:-
Highlight the cell with the comment and right click, choose "edi
comment", then place the mouse cursor inside the comment box and righ
click again. Choose "format comment" and ....voila... you get all th
normal choices if fonts, sizes, bold, italics etc
